AMERICAN EXPRESS ANNOUNCE NEW YORK CITY'S LARGEST DINING PROGRAM 


—New Yorkers Called Upon to Help Promote the Diversity of Restaurants in the Five Boroughs to Visitors Worldwide—


New York City (September 1, 2015) — NYC & Company, New York City’s official marketing, tourism and partnership organization, together with Mayor Bill de Blasio and American Express, today launched See Your City: Eats Edition, the largest five-borough dining program in New York City. In addition to motivating New Yorkers to explore the neighborhoods and boroughs of their own city, the popular campaign also encourages New Yorkers to help create buzz around their favorite restaurants by uploading photos to social media using the hashtag #seeyourcity. As with the previous two phases, the creative elements reference vintage travel posters and food-themed suitcase stickers to reframe the familiar as foreign and idealized. The campaign will be promoted through increased digital media in addition to approximately 200 bus shelters and 100 street pole banners across the five boroughs; New York City dining content seeded through social platforms and highlighted on NYC & Company’s Facebook (facebook.com/nycgo), Instagram (instagram.com/nycgo) and Twitter (twitter.com/nycgo and twitter.com/nycgo_press) accounts; print media in local outlets and food publications; commercials running in NYC taxicabs; and through American Express digital channels.


Launched in October 2014, the campaign strategy is inspired by the U.S. Travel Association’s Project: Time Off, an initiative aimed to change mind-sets, shift American culture and motivate Americans to use more of their paid time off (projecttimeoff.com). The first phase of the See Your City campaign featured 10 neighborhoods in the five boroughs including: Arthur Avenue (the Bronx), Carroll Gardens (Brooklyn), DUMBO (Brooklyn), the Staten Island Greenbelt, Harlem (Manhattan), Hell’s Kitchen (Manhattan), Jackson Heights (Queens), Long Island City (Queens), St. George (Staten Island) and Van Cortlandt Park (the Bronx). On May 18, 2015, NYC & Company announced the campaign’s second phase, which featured 10 additional neighborhoods in the five boroughs including: Atlantic Avenue (Brooklyn), Bay Ridge (Brooklyn), Corona (Queens), Lower Manhattan (Manhattan), Randall Manor (Staten Island), Richmond Town (Staten Island), Riverdale (the Bronx), Rockaway Beach (Queens), South Bronx (the Bronx) and Washington Heights (Manhattan).
